Form 4: AvePoint CFO's Stock Transaction: Tax Withholding on RSU Vesting

Sentiment:

Insider Transaction Report


AvePoint's Chief Financial Officer, James Caci, reported the disposition of 2,823 shares of common stock valued at $17.96 per share, primarily for tax withholding purposes related to the vesting of restricted stock units.

Summary

  • James Caci, the Chief Financial Officer of AvePoint, Inc. (AVPT), reported a transaction involving the company's common stock.
  • On June 20, 2025, Mr. Caci disposed of 2,823 shares of AvePoint common stock.
  • The shares were disposed of at a price of $17.96 per share.
  • This transaction was an exempt disposition (Code 'F') related to the payment of tax liability.
  • The shares were withheld by AvePoint to satisfy income tax withholding and remittance obligations in connection with the net settlement of securities, specifically the vesting of restricted stock units (RSUs).
  • The filing explicitly states that this was not a discretionary transaction by Mr. Caci.
  • Following this transaction, Mr. Caci beneficially owns 671,790 shares of AvePoint common stock, which includes both non-RSU common stock and aggregate vested and unvested RSUs.
